Shortinfo

The event will bring together internationally recognised biorepositories, scientific pioneers from pharmaceutical companies, and academics to strengthen current knowledge in biosample management and their research applications. Further, the event will dive into application of novel technologies and security software associated to the protection of data.


The conference will aim to broaden the understanding of the ethical and regulatory frameworks, as well as defining the impact that the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) will have in 2018. The conference also aims at defining some amongst the most successful applications of biosamples in the market. Speakers are the result of a careful selection of experts in the industry and will include: directors of biorepositories, professionals working in regulatory agencies, drug discovery program directors and legal advisors.
